 
                            The president of the Philippines has cancelled a trip to the UN's climate change summit in Dubai to ty to free 17 seafarers taken hostage when a Manx-owned ship was hijacked.
The Galaxy Leader, owned by Manx-registered company Ray Car Carriers, was seized by Houthi rebels on November 19.
17 Filipino seamen were taken prisoner, although the hostage-takers said they would be unharmed.
President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. says he's sending a delegation to Iran this week to negotiate their release.
